Frustrating Fact
For every action there is a co$t associated with it for each minute‐ of energy that gets expended– you must give up- FOUR— ONE for the task its self and THREE additional– for the decompression your body requires after you complete it. however that is not the most frustrating part to deal with four minutes– -is nothing to give up- in the grand scheme of things It's when you combine- the minute to an hour that something will take to complete now you have spent four hours– to just one thing on the to-do list Even, if you choose_ to do the one hour task you will have to break / that hour up with rest breaks that you'll need now you have disbursed- —eight waking hours for a one hour item on your list but that's not all the, EXTREME fatigue adds to the issue of time- and with just two hours- of work and rest breaks You'll need a nap- -that will last two hours, after eight hours— already invested to accomplish this one thing you will need two naps– just to complete it Now there is twelve hours— on the one thing you needed to do today… I'm exhausted- -its time for bed I'll HAVE to do this ALL OVER AGAIN TOMORROW
I live with fibromyalga every day. Its a misunderstood disease that many either dont beleive exsists or are simply unaware of all that is associated with it. This is just one of the symptoms that is frustrating to those who have it and bothers those that love those who do. My poetry exercise today was to make a poem as one long sentence about an extreme frustrating moment.
